#748d23 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#748d23 is composed of 45.5% red, 55.3%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 17.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 75.2% yellow and 44.7% black. It has a hue angle of 74.2 degrees, a saturation of 60.2% and a lightness of 34.5%. #748d23 color hex could be obtained by blending #e8ff46 with #001b00.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

Shades and Tints of #748d23

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0f04 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#748d23

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5b5e52 is the less saturated color, while #86af01 is the most saturated one.
